Arrowhead Viewpoint & Arrowhead Trail via Blacklick Creek Trail is a 7.4-mile out-and-back in Pickerington Ponds Metro Park near Blacklick Estates, OH. The route reaches Arrowhead Viewpoint at the turnaround, 3.7 miles in. It is mostly level, with 27 ft of elevation gain. It scores 0/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: paved and peopled.
